Preparation checklist for moving in Marble Arch

Moving preparation checklist for a Marble Arch property

Preparing well helps your move go more smoothly. Whether you are using a full packing service or handling some tasks yourself, a simple checklist can reduce stress and prevent last-minute problems. This is especially useful in Marble Arch, where central London logistics can add pressure if things are left until the last minute.

Before moving day, consider the following:

  • Confirm your moving date and access times
  • Check if your building requires lift bookings or move notices
  • Arrange parking or loading instructions where needed
  • Separate fragile items and valuables for special care
  • Label boxes clearly by room
  • Defrost fridges and freezers if they are being moved
  • Disconnect appliances safely, if applicable
  • Keep essential documents and personal items aside
  • Measure large furniture for stairs, lifts, and doorways
  • Let the removals team know about any awkward access issues

It is also sensible to think about your new property before you arrive. If the new place is a flat with limited storage, it helps to know where furniture should go. If you are moving into an office, assigning desks and key items in advance can speed up settling in.

Small preparations can save a lot of time later. They also make it easier for the removal team to work efficiently and place your items where you need them.

Packing tips for local moves

Even if you are not using a full packing service, a few simple packing habits can make the move safer. Use sturdy boxes, avoid overfilling them, and distribute weight evenly. Wrap fragile items carefully and use padding for glass, ceramics, and electronics. Books and heavy documents should go into smaller boxes to keep them manageable.

For apartments in Marble Arch, good labelling is especially valuable because items may need to be carried up several floors or through communal areas. Clear labels help the unloading team place boxes in the right rooms quickly and reduce unnecessary handling.

Pricing factors for removal services in Marble Arch

People often ask what affects the cost of a removal service. While exact prices depend on the details of your move, understanding the main factors helps you plan more effectively and compare services fairly.

Typical pricing factors include:

  • The size of the property or office
  • The number of items being moved
  • Whether packing or unpacking support is required
  • Access conditions such as stairs, lifts, or long carries
  • Distance between the pickup and delivery locations
  • Any need for dismantling or reassembly
  • Special handling for fragile, heavy, or awkward items
  • The timing of the move and how much notice is given

In Marble Arch, access can sometimes affect the effort involved even if the distance is short. A move from a top-floor apartment with no convenient lift access may take more time than a move from a ground-floor office nearby. That is why accurate information at the start is so helpful.

Requesting a free quote is the best way to get a realistic idea of the move based on your situation. The more detail you provide, the easier it is to prepare a suitable plan.

How to get a more accurate estimate

When asking for a quote, try to include information about property type, number of rooms, furniture size, access restrictions, and whether you need packing or storage support. If there are any especially heavy items, such as wardrobes, sofas, cabinets, or office equipment, mention those too. This helps prevent surprises and makes the booking process more reliable.
